Minneapolis, MN (2/2/2008) - The
Polaris /Lone Star/Eichner Racing team weathered
the storms at Round 1 of the World Off-Road
Championship Series (WORCS) at Speedworld, in
Phoenix, Arizona January 25-27 bringing home
a little sunshine from the
team's initial outing.
With the extreme rain and mud covering the
track at Speedworld, the Polaris Outlaw-mounted
team proved what teamwork is all about.
In championship style, the team effort, captained
by Multi-Time National and World Champion
and ATV racing legend, Doug Eichner, celebrated
their first Pro win of the season with Eichner
winning the Pro Production Class aboard his
Outlaw 525 S while setting the fastest lap
time of the weekend.
New to the WORCS venue and the Polaris Outlaw,
nine-time Womens National
Champion, Angela Butler, blasted her way through
the competition bringing home her first win
of the season in the Womens A class and ran
seventh in the Pro Am Class racing the Outlaw
450. The entire team is very excited about
her future racing the Outlaw and Butler welcomes
the new challenge of the WORCS racing series.
Up-and-coming-superstar, John Shafe, provided
the team with a holeshot start in the Pro
Main aboard the Outlaw 450, with a Yoshimura
enhanced motor and exhaust system, supported
by a FOX Racing Shox suspension set-up. Despite
the less-than-desirable conditions of rain
and mud which ultimately eliminated more than
half the field of competitors, Shafe capably
piloted his Outlaw to a top five, well-earned
finish for his team.
Youth rider and four-time national champion,
Caide Hunt, brought home a top five finish
as well in the 71-90cc Mod class on her nearly-stock
Outlaw 90 MXR. This race provided Hunt with
her first opportunity to climb aboard her
new machine where she held off much of the
competitive field of 17. Hunt's future looks
promising given her big smile following an
incredible ride.
Support Rider and ATV desert racing star,
Mark Speath, piloted the Outlaw 525 IRS to
a second place finish in the Masters 40 A
class. Speath's first competition aboard the
versatile machine has the team looking forward
to this respected campaigner's hard charge
at WORCS Round 2.
In other Polaris WORCS news, Doug Eichner's,
Polaris RANGER RZR,
equipped with FOX Racing Shox, shining, black
Fullbore Innovations body, MasterCraft seats
and harnesses with a red roll cage, arms and
bumpers by Lone Star Racing was almost too
stunning to race. Eichner left the start line
demonstrating incredible speed and talent
that left spectators gasping as he provided
a sensational holeshot start from the 11 SxS
line-up. Eichner continued his hard charge
despite his view being obstructed by his open
hood for much of the race. Co-pilot, support
rider, and good friend, Mark Speath, helped
navigate as Eichner crossed the checkered
flag securing a strong second place finish.
The team expects to be in good order for
the next WORCS race scheduled for February
22-24, in Mesquite, NV.

About Polaris:
With annual 2007 sales
of $1.8 billion, Polaris designs, engineers,
manufactures and markets allterrain vehicles
(ATVs), including the Polaris RANGER(tm),
snowmobiles and Victory motorcycles for recreational
and utility use.
Polaris is a recognized
leader in the snowmobile industry; and one
of the largest manufacturers of ATVs in the
world. Victory motorcycles, established in
1998 and representing the first all-new Americanmade
motorcycle from a major company in nearly
60 years, are rapidly making impressive in-roads
into the cruiser and touring motorcycle marketplace.
Polaris also enhances the riding experience
with a complete line of Pure
Polaris apparel, accessories and parts, available
at Polaris dealerships.
Polaris Industries Inc.
trades on the New York Stock Exchange under
the symbol "PII," and the Company
is included in the S&P Small-Cap 600 stock
price index.
